3. Test 1
Growler Machine Test:
Purpose: To check Insulation of armature
4. Step1: Put the Armature on Growler machine
as shown in figure below:
Step2: Switch On the Growler machine and
place a Metal Strip on each stack tooth as
shown below:
To check:
1.We have to rotate the armature and put the metal strip to each one of the stack tooth to
check whether metal strip magnetically stick to any one of the Stack tooth or not.
Result:
If the metal strip sticks to anyone of the stack tooth , then the insulation of armature is
damaged and hence we cannot use it.
5. Test 2
Multimeter Test:
Purpose: To check Continuity and Balancing of Armature
6. Step1: Switch On the multimeter and put 2
Multimeter Pins at Commutator bars which
are at 180º opposite to each other.
Step2: Repeat step 1 for each equally
opposite pairs of Commutator bars.
To check:
The readings for all Commutator bar Pairs should be exactly same. Example 2.2 mA for all
pairs.
Result:
If the reading for all Commutator bar pair is same then Armature is Ok in terms of
Continuity and Balancing.
7. Step3: Switch On the multimeter and put one Multimeter Pin on Commutator bar and another
one on stack tooth as shown below.
To check:
Response of Multimeter to detect any Insulation Damage.
Result:
If during this test there is no response from multimeter then we can conclude that
Insulation of armature is Ok. Hence we can use the armature.
8. Conclusion
It Is mandatory for all armatures to pass following
test i.e.
1.Growler Machine Test.
2.Multimeter Test .
3.Aesthetics i.e. no damage, no Rust etc.
